Configure the counter template limits of the type

The warning and blocking limits of the counter templates can be predefined. The warning and blocking limit is applied when a tool or component is created. Only the warning and blocking limits of a counter can be changed. To configure a counter, it must be deleted and created again.

Procedure

  1. Call up the Tool management > Tool control > Types tab.
  2. Select type.
  3. In the detailed view, call up the Counter tab.
  4. Open the counter template from the table with mdm_edit_icon.

  5. Enter Warning limit and Blocking limit.
  6. Save warning and blocking limits with Edit.

The warning and blocking limit of the counter template is configured.

Assign failure to a type

Failures can be assigned to a type. Failures are created in the Tool Management > Global Settings > Failures tab.

Prerequisite

Tool Management Expert or Tool Management Admin role

Procedure

  1. Call up the Tool management > Tool control > Types tab.
  2. Select type.
  3. In the detailed view, open the Failures tab.
  4. Add failure to the type with add_border.
  5. Select Add existing failures.

    Or:

    Select Create new failure.

    After a new failure has been created, the failure is automatically assigned to the type.

    Multiple failures can be added at once.

  6. Select the Failure by entering the name of the failure in full or in part and selecting it from the drop-down list.
  7. Assign the failure with Add.

The added failures are displayed in the Tool Management > Tool Control > Types tab in the detailed view of the type. A newly created failure is displayed in the Tool Management > Global Settings > Failures tab.
